User Activity Report .ng

Report Description:  A user activity report is a comprehensive log that tracks and summarises the actions performed by users. It provides administrators with visibility into login history, file access, and resource usage to enhance security monitoring and operational efficiency.

Date Range: Single date up to 365 days in the past

Action Type : Displays action items in dropdown like

  • Stay Change

  • Room Number Change

  • Rate Code Change

  • Misc Charge Edit

  • Adjust Charge

  • Cancel Reservations

  • Refund Payment

  • Cancel Payment

  • Check Out Date Change

  • Discount

  • Reverse Charge

Misc Report Information:

Available Features:

  • Export:  ability to download and save the file into an alternate format.

  • Filter:  filter a range of data based on criteria defined by the user.

  • Highlight:  also known as conditional formatting is the ability to highlight certain values making them easier to identify.

Available Configuration:

  • User Preferences:  allows the user to customize their report view by repositioning or removing columns.

  • Property Preferences:  allows the property to customize the report view for all users by repositioning or removing columns.
